Ingredients Jump to Instructions ↓

  1. 200g Brussels sprouts trimmed & sliced

  2. 500g potatoes cooked & crushed

  3. 1 egg, beaten

  4. 50g plain flour

  5. 100g finely ground breadcrumbs seasoned

  6. 300ml vegetable oil

  7. 200g tin chopped tomatoes

  8. Small bunch of coriander chopped

  9. 1tsp Worcester sauce

  10. 1 shallot finely sliced

Instructions Jump to Ingredients ↑

  1. Drop the sprouts into boiling water and blanch for 2-3 minutes. Drain and refresh with cold water. Combine with the potato, mashing them together with a fork. Season well and form the mixture into 12 croquettes.

  2. Place the egg in a bowl, the flour on a plate and the breadcrumbs on a second plate. Dip each croquette into the flour first, to coat, then the egg and lastly the breadcrumbs. Make sure each is fully covered. Chill in the fridge for 30 minutes, or up to 24 hours To make the dip combine the tomatoes, coriander, Worcester sauce and shallot, season and set aside.

  3. Pour the oil into a large, deep frying pan, to a depth of about 4cm, and place over a medium-high heat.

  4. Fry the croquettes until golden all over for a total of 5 minutes you may need to do this in 2 batches to avoid overcrowding the pan. Drain on kitchen paper and serve immediately with the dip.
